Spatiotemporal Evaluation of Historical Drought in the Philippines

Negative impacts of drought on agriculture and water resources vary according to different timescales and intensity. In this paper, the historical droughts in the Philippines were examined using the Standardized Precipitation Index (SPI) at different timescales (SPI-1, SPI-3, and SPI-12). SPI is derived from the monthly rainfall data of Tropical Rainfall Measuring Mission (TRMM) 3B43 v7 from 1998 to 2018. A total of 384 TRMM grids in the Philippines were used in the time series analysis to investigate the spatiotemporal dynamics of drought. Results showed that the Philippines was frequently hit by different types of drought. It also showed that the spatial distribution of the past drought events varied through timescales. Particularly, more variation was observed in the entire land area using the shorter SPI timescales, i.e. SPI-1 and SPI-3. With longer timescales, values tend to be more similar and closer to each other resulting in smoother trends. The affected areas in terms of percentage were also examined. Each drought event's severity, duration, and intensity for the areal average of the Philippines was also investigated. These results demonstrate the viability of satellite-derived SPI for drought evaluation at a national level, which is important in the decision-making for drought mitigation in the Philippines.
